Muthoot Capital promoters pledge shares for ₹150 crore green debenture issue

Thomas John Muthoot, Thomas George Muthoot, and Thomas Muthoot, promoters of Muthoot Capital Services Limited, have encumbered 51% of their total promoter shareholding as a non-disposal undertaking. This collective encumbrance totals 8,388,242 shares, representing 51% of the company's total share capital. The undertaking, dated October 13, 2025, is in favour of Vardhman Trusteeship Private Limited, acting as the security trustee.

The encumbrance supports the issuance of 15,000 rated, listed, senior, secured, redeemable, transferable, non-convertible "green debt securities" (Debentures) with a face value of ₹100,000 each, aggregating to ₹150,00,00,000. These debentures, rated "CRISIL [AA+] (CE)," are proposed to be listed on the National Stock Exchange of India Limited. The funds raised will be utilized by Muthoot Capital Services Limited for on-lending to borrowers for purchasing new electric vehicles.

A key condition of the Debenture Trust Deed stipulates that the individual promoters will not dispose of their respective shareholdings such that their collective shareholding in Muthoot Capital Services Limited falls below 51% on a fully diluted basis.
